What are GLP-1 Receptor Agonists?
GLP-1 is a hormonal agent naturally produced in the intestinal tracts. It plays a vital function in controling blood sugar levels and cravings. GLP-1 receptor agonists are artificial versions of this hormone that last longer in the body than the natural version.

They work through three primary mechanisms:
Insulin Secretion: They promote the pancreas to launch insulin when blood sugar level is high.Glucagon Suppression: They avoid the liver from launching excessive sugar into the bloodstream.Satiety Regulation: They slow stomach emptying and signal the brain that the body is "full," causing lowered calorie consumption.The Legal Framework: Buying GLP-1 in Germany
In Germany, all GLP-1 medications are classified as Verschreibungspflichtig (prescription-only). It is illegal to acquire these medications nonprescription (OTC) or from unapproved online suppliers. The Federal Institute for Drugs and Medical Devices (BfArM) strictly keeps an eye on the distribution of these drugs to ensure client security and to manage supply scarcities.
The Role of the Physician
To buy GLP-1 in Germany, a client needs to first undergo a medical consultation. A medical professional (generally a GP, endocrinologist, or diabetologist) will evaluate the patient's Body Mass Index (BMI), co-morbidities (such as hypertension or sleep apnea), and blood work.

The Cost Structure and Insurance Coverage
Among the most complex aspects of buying GLP-1 medications in Germany is browsing the insurance coverage system. Germany runs on a dual system of Statutory Health Insurance (Gesetzliche Krankenversicherung - GKV) and Private Health Insurance (Private Krankenversicherung - PKV).
1. Statutory Health Insurance (GKV)
For patients with Type 2 Diabetes, the GKV normally covers the expense of medications like Ozempic or Rybelsus, subject to a small co-payment (normally EUR5 to EUR10).

Nevertheless, for weight loss (obesity treatment), the situation is different. Under present German law (SGB V), weight reduction medications are typically categorized as "way of life drugs." This implies that even if a physician prescribes Wegovy for weight problems, the GKV is presently prohibited from covering the expenses. Clients must pay the full retail price out of pocket via a "Privatrezept" (private prescription).
2. Private Health Insurance (PKV)
Private insurance companies have more versatility. Some PKV service providers cover medications like Wegovy if the client fulfills particular clinical requirements (e.g., a BMI over 30 and stopped working previous way of life interventions). It is essential for patients to talk to their particular company before starting treatment.

Can I buy Ozempic in Germany for weight loss?
While Ozempic consists of Semaglutide, in Germany it is particularly authorized for Type 2 Diabetes. Medical professionals may prescribe it "off-label" for weight loss, but offered the current lacks, authorities suggest using Wegovy, which is particularly authorized and identified for weight problems treatment.
2. Is Wegovy covered by the "Krankenkasse" (public insurance)?
Typically, no. As of early 2024, medications mostly utilized for weight-loss are omitted from reimbursement by statutory medical insurance under German law.
3. Can I use a prescription from another EU country in a German drug store?
Yes, a valid prescription from a doctor in another EU member state is normally recognized in German pharmacies, offered it contains all the necessary medical details.
